how to change(edit) the path of drive in the jukebox.
 
Hi jaspreet101!
That cannot be done to my knowledge, might be possible with nsradmin but certainly not supported or recommended. The scsi adress and path (name) is assigned to the drive resource when you run jbconfig. If something has changed you will need to delete the drive with the old path and also drives that may have the path you want to assign, and add it/them again. This should force NetWorker to ask the system for the scsi adress of device \\.\Tape0 or whatever the path is. Use "inquire" to see how the system has maped the drives. If you have several drives, i suggest you simply delete the jukebox and all drives and run jbconfig again. In NW7 its very simple and takes about 1 minute, just make a note of the exact case sensitive name of the jukebox, and give it the same name when you add it again with jbconfig.
